Initiating a Withdrawal

Step 1: Complete Withdrawal Details

Enter the basic information about the Withdrawal. 

  • Withdrawal Name
  • Withdrawal Template
  • Reason for Withdrawal
  • Supporting documentation or attachments
  • Internal notes

If performing a test event, select This is a Mock Withdrawal

Step 2: Select Affected Products

Identify the products included in the Withdrawal by clicking the   in the right hand column. Verify all affected products before proceeding in the table.

Depending on your configuration, you may be able to:

  • Search for products
  • Select multiple products
  • Specify affected lots
  • Define affected date ranges
  • Review quantity information

Step 4: Select Impacted Locations

Choose the locations that received or may have received the affected products by clicking the Screenshot 2026-06-10 at 1.21.50 PM.png icon in the right hand column. Review the list carefully to ensure all impacted locations are included in the table provided.

  • Search for locations
  • Filter locations
  • Select individual locations
  • Select multiple locations simultaneously

Step 5: Review Notification Contacts

Review the contacts who will receive Withdrawal communications. Verify that the appropriate contacts are included for each location.

Contacts may include:

  • Food Safety contacts
  • Operations contacts
  • Management contacts
  • Escalation contacts

Note

Contacts must have valid communication information configured. SMS notifications require a mobile phone number, while voice notifications require a phone number.

Step 5: Review and Customize Communications

Review the communications that will be sent as part of the Withdrawal.

You may be able to:

  • Review email content
  • Review SMS content
  • Customize messaging
  • Configure location-specific communications

Step 6: Final Review

Review all Withdrawal information before launch. Make any necessary changes before proceeding.

  • Withdrawal details
  • Products
  • Locations
  • Contacts
  • Communications

Submit for Review

Organizations using a review process can submit Withdrawals for approval before launch. The reviewer will receive a notification and can review the Withdrawal prior to launch.

When submitting for review:

  1. Select the appropriate reviewer.
  2. Confirm the assigned reviewer, if applicable.
  3. Select Submit for Review.

What Happens Next?

  • The Withdrawal status changes to indicate it is under review.
  • Assigned reviewers receive notifications.
  • Reviewers can approve or reject the Withdrawal according to your organization's process.

Launch a Withdrawal

Users with launch permissions may launch the Withdrawal immediately.

  1. Review all Withdrawal information.
  2. Select Start Withdrawal.
  3. Confirm the action.

Once launched:

  • Communications are delivered to configured recipients.
  • Withdrawal activity is tracked within the system.
  • Response information becomes available through the Withdrawal Overview.
